"Where's my tie... Dylan have you seen my tie, ugh I swear I left it here, it was on th..." Rob stopped, Dylan was standing behind him holding his tie and smiling, Rob smiled back. "Here let me help" Dylan offered. He placed the tie round his neck and tightened it, they stood there looking at each other, this was nice it was really nice, their life was so stable and they were in love. They were going to spend the rest of their lives like this. "Do it tighter" said Rob, "come on don't be silly you won't be able to breath" Dylan relied. Rob was dissatisfied. He had everything, Dylan was perfect, he'd make him breakfast every morning buy him gifts. Any one would have settled for Dylan. Dylan was the dream. But why couldn't he stop thinking about Jesse. "Jesse will be there soon we need to get there before him so we won't ruin the surprise" Dylan explained. It was Jesse's birthday his wife had prepared a party for him and they were invited but Rob hadn't seen Jesse since ...

"Happy birthday darling, I love you" Jesse's wife said, "you did all this and I had no idea,I don't deserve to have you" Jesse replied. Only Rob knew what that meant. They looked so good together, they were highschool sweethearts, their family looked so perfect, their kids looked just like them.
Rob thought to himself that not only did he ruin his relationship but also theirs, he had broken a family. But he felt no regret, he would do it again. He thought that made him a bad person it did but Jesse wasn't innocent either. He stood their holding his wife stroking her hair kissing his kids, as if nothing had ever happened. Rob felt angry. It was jealousy. "Are you okay?" You don't look well, we can go home if you want ?" Dylan asked concerned. "No no it's fine, I'm fine I just need the toilet"
All of the bathrooms were occupied, the only one left was the master bedroom en-suite. Rob went to open the door but it opened on its own, slamming into each other rob and Jesse stood there in silence for what felt like hours. They didn't say a word, they didn't need to after all they had been one once. Without hesitation Jesse held Rob by the waist pulling him in kissing him on the lips on the neck, in front of a framed picture of Jesse and his wife on their wedding day. If memories were alive, the memory watched as its meaning and emotions faded away.
